Old Bailey Proceedings: Accounts of Criminal Trials
14th October 1724
William
Doleman
proceedingsdefend
, of the Parish of St. Andrew Holborn
, was indicted for
feloniously stealing a Turncock Key, value 4 s.
the Property of the
Governor
and Company
of the New River Water
proceedingsvictim
, brought from Amwel to London, the 3d of July
last. It appear'd by the Evidence, That the Turncock Key was lost from without Bishopsgate, and found at the Prosecutor's Shop, who said he bought it of a Man that found it in Bishopsgate-street. It appear'd the Prisoner gave Notice voluntarily of his having the Key, and call'd Evidences to prove his buying it, and call'd divers to his Reputation. The Jury
acquitted
him.
